The Internet of Things (IoT) Platforms market is experiencing robust growth, projected to reach \$4706.7 million in 2025 and exhibiting a Compound Annual Growth Rate (CAGR) of 22.8% from 2019 to 2033. This expansion is fueled by several key drivers. The increasing adoption of cloud computing and the proliferation of connected devices across various industries—from manufacturing and healthcare to smart cities and transportation—are significantly contributing to market growth. Furthermore, the demand for real-time data analytics, improved operational efficiency, and enhanced customer experiences are driving organizations to invest heavily in IoT platform solutions. The market is witnessing a shift towards edge computing, enabling faster processing and reduced latency, along with the increasing integration of artificial intelligence (AI) and machine learning (ML) for advanced data analysis and automation. Competitive pressures are also driving innovation, with established players like PTC, Cisco, Microsoft, and Amazon Web Services competing alongside emerging niche players. However, challenges such as data security concerns, interoperability issues, and the complexity of implementing IoT solutions are acting as restraints.
Despite these challenges, the market's future remains promising. The continued development of 5G networks will boost connectivity and bandwidth, facilitating the deployment of more sophisticated IoT applications. The growing adoption of Industry 4.0 principles and the expanding use of IoT in smart homes and wearables are expected to further fuel market expansion. The market segmentation is likely diverse, with offerings tailored to specific industry needs and deployment models (cloud, on-premise, hybrid). The competitive landscape will continue to evolve, with mergers and acquisitions, strategic partnerships, and technological innovations shaping the trajectory of the market. Sustained investment in research and development will be crucial for players to maintain a competitive edge and capitalize on emerging opportunities within this dynamic and rapidly expanding sector.

Several factors are accelerating the growth of the IoT platforms market. The most significant driver is the burgeoning number of connected devices across various industries. From smart homes and wearables to industrial machinery and smart cities, the demand for platforms capable of managing, monitoring, and analyzing data from these devices is surging. The need for real-time data analysis and the ability to make informed, data-driven decisions is another key factor. IoT platforms provide the infrastructure for collecting, processing, and visualizing data, enabling businesses to optimize operations, improve efficiency, and develop innovative products and services. Furthermore, the increasing adoption of cloud computing offers scalability, cost-effectiveness, and accessibility, driving the preference for cloud-based IoT platforms. The development of advanced analytics capabilities within these platforms, leveraging machine learning and AI to uncover hidden patterns and predict future trends, is also contributing significantly to market growth. Finally, government initiatives promoting the adoption of IoT technologies across various sectors are creating a favorable environment for market expansion. These initiatives often include funding for research and development, incentives for businesses adopting IoT, and regulatory frameworks that support the secure deployment of IoT systems.
Despite the promising growth trajectory, several challenges hinder the widespread adoption of IoT platforms. Data security and privacy are paramount concerns, with the potential for data breaches and unauthorized access posing significant risks. Implementing robust security measures, adhering to data privacy regulations, and building trust among users are critical for overcoming this challenge. The complexity of integrating various devices and systems from different vendors can also be a major hurdle. Ensuring interoperability and seamless data exchange across diverse systems requires careful planning and robust integration strategies. The cost of implementation and maintenance can be substantial, especially for businesses with limited resources. This includes the initial investment in hardware, software, and professional services, as well as ongoing expenses for data storage, maintenance, and updates. The lack of skilled professionals capable of designing, deploying, and managing IoT systems is another major constraint. A shortage of expertise in areas such as data analytics, cybersecurity, and embedded systems can hinder the effective implementation and management of IoT platforms. Finally, the fragmented nature of the market, with a large number of vendors offering diverse platforms and solutions, can create confusion and make it difficult for businesses to choose the right platform for their needs.
North America: This region is expected to dominate the market due to early adoption of IoT technologies, strong technological infrastructure, and the presence of major technology companies. The high concentration of businesses heavily investing in digital transformation strategies fuels rapid adoption. The US in particular boasts a mature IoT ecosystem, encompassing a wide range of service providers and solution integrators. Canada follows a similar trend, albeit at a slightly slower pace. The high concentration of research and development activities further solidifies North America's leading position.
Europe: European countries, particularly in Western Europe, show robust growth driven by government initiatives promoting digitalization across various sectors, including manufacturing, transportation, and healthcare. The region is witnessing significant investment in smart city projects and industrial IoT deployments. Stricter data privacy regulations, however, present both a challenge and an opportunity, encouraging the development of secure and compliant IoT solutions.
Asia-Pacific: This region is characterized by rapidly expanding economies, increasing smartphone penetration, and a growing middle class fueling the demand for smart devices and connected solutions. Countries like China, India, Japan, and South Korea are at the forefront of IoT adoption, driven by strong government support and substantial private sector investment. However, infrastructure limitations and concerns about data security remain significant hurdles in certain areas.
Segments: The manufacturing segment is poised for strong growth, driven by increasing automation, the adoption of Industry 4.0 principles, and the need for predictive maintenance and optimization of production processes. The healthcare segment is witnessing increased adoption of remote patient monitoring systems, connected medical devices, and smart hospitals, aiming for improved patient care and efficiency. The transportation & logistics sector is experiencing significant growth as connected vehicles, smart traffic management systems, and supply chain optimization solutions are rapidly deployed.
